Can your heartbeat predict when You're ready to breathe on your own?
NCT ID NCT07455214
Summary
This study aims to see if measuring a patient's heart rate patterns can help doctors make better decisions about when to safely remove them from a breathing machine (ventilator). Researchers will enroll 100 critically ill adults who have been on a ventilator and are ready to try breathing on their own. They will combine heart rate data with standard medical checks to try to create a more reliable prediction tool.
